Cedar Roof
Wood shake is one of the roof products that is a choice of some property owners for an aesthetic result of their houses, though not usually widely used by many property owners and even in business applications. Wood shakes or shingles are usually made from cedar, a coniferous growing tree understood for its natural properties and functions. By and big, cedar roofing can be a good choice for quality roof.
Cedar is a hard-wearing and very appealing kind of wood, with color tones differing from red to light amber and some in a honey-brown appearance. The type of product makes it a cost-effective option since of its resilience. Additionally, it can also be the perfect choice as an outside structure material, not just for roofing but also for sidings.
To better comprehend the essence of cedar roof, there is also a need to understand how a cedar shingle or shake is being made and its other fundamentals. And since the measurement of each cedar shingle is not uniform, no two cedar shakes or shingles are precisely the exact same. Cedar shingles are also commonly called the cedar roofing shakes.
The choice for cedar roof doesn't simply contribute a look of elegance and design on your house however it contributes to toughness functions. The product ends up being resistant to insects and moss or fungal development because it is treated and kiln dried. Cedar roof, being a natural insulator, keeps your home interior cool and comfortable throughout hot season and sustains heat throughout cold environments.
When selecting cedar roofing system for your roof, you are not just improving your house's exterior functions, you are also making a smart investment for your residential or commercial property's value. This is the only roof material that has authentic and natural residential or commercial properties but includes character to your house and when correctly maintained, can even last for years.

Flat Roofs
Flat roofing systems are an excellent way to keep a building safe from water. Knowing exactly what to do with a flat roofing will guarantee you have a working roofing system that will last a long period of time.
might look excellent, and are very typical, flat roofing systems do need routine maintenance and comprehensive repair work in order to effectively avoid water seepage. You'll be delighted with your flat roofing system for a really long time if this is done properly.
Flat roofs aren't as popular and/or glamorous as its newer counterparts, such as tile, copper, or slate roofings. Nevertheless, they are just as important and need much more attention. In order to prevent discarding cash on short-term repair work, you must understand exactly how flat roofing system systems are designed, the numerous types of flat roofings that are available, and the significance of routine examination and maintenance.
A flat roof system works by providing a water resistant membrane over a structure. It includes several layers of hydrophobic materials that is placed over a structural deck with a vapor barrier that is normally put in between roofing system membrane.
Flashing, or thin strips of material such as copper, intersect with the membrane and the other building components to avoid water infiltration. The water is then directed to drains pipes, downspouts, and gutters by the roofing system's minor pitch.
There are 4 most typical kinds of flat roof systems. Noted in order of increasing durability and expense, they are: roll asphalt, single-ply membrane, multiple-ply or built-up, and flat-seamed metal. They can vary anywhere from as low as $2 per square foot for roll asphalt or single-ply roofing that is used over and existing roofing, to $20 per square foot or more for new metal roofing systems.
Used considering that the 1890s, asphalt roll roofing normally consists of one layer of asphalt-saturated natural or fiberglass base felts that are used over roof felt with nails and cold asphalt cement and generally covered with a granular mineral surface. The seams are normally covered over with a roof compound. It can last about 10 years.
Single-ply membrane roofing is the latest type of roofing material. It is frequently utilized to change multiple-ply roofings. 10 to 12 year service warranties are common, but correct installation is vital and maintenance is still needed.
Built-up or multiple-ply roofing, likewise referred to as BUR, is made from overlapping rolls of saturated or covered felts or mats that are interspersed with layers of bitumen and appeared with a granular roof sheet, tile, or ballast pavers that are utilized to protect the hidden materials from the weather condition. BURs are developed to last 10 to 30 years, which depends upon the products used.
Ballast, or aggregate, of crushed stone or water-worn gravel is embedded in a finishing of asphalt or coal tar. Because the ballast or tile pavers cover the membrane, it makes examining and keeping the seams of the roofing system hard.
Last but not least, flat-seamed roofs have been utilized given that the 19 th century. Made from small pieces of sheet metal soldered flush at the joints, it can last many decades depending upon the quality of the upkeep, product, and direct exposure to the components.
Galvanized metal does need regular painting in order to avoid corrosion and split joints need to be resoldered. Other metal surface areas, such as copper, can become pitted and pinholed from acid raid and normally requires replacing. Today copper, lead-coated copper, and terne-coated stainless steel are preferred as lasting flat roofing systems.
